  • Old Town Edinburgh: Situated approximately 1km from Princes Street, Old Town Edinburgh is a UNESCO World Heritage Site steeped in history and charm. This neighbourhood experiences fluctuating visitor numbers, with peaks in April and from June to July. Old Town is famous for its medieval architecture, narrow alleys, and historic landmarks such as St Giles' Cathedral and the Palace of Holyroodhouse. Visitors can enjoy local shops, eateries, and theatres, creating a vibrant atmosphere perfect for families and culture seekers. The annual Edinburgh Festival, held in this area, adds to its allure, offering a plethora of events and performances.

  • Edinburgh Castle: Perched atop Castle Rock, this historic fortress offers stunning views of the city. Explore its rich history, from the Stone of Destiny to the Crown Jewels, while soaking in the romantic atmosphere that envelops the castle.
  • Princes Street Gardens: This urban park is a delightful green oasis amidst the bustling city. Ideal for families and outdoor enthusiasts, it boasts beautiful flowerbeds, stunning views of the castle, and ample space for picnics or leisurely strolls.
  • Festival Theatre: Renowned for its vibrant performances, this theatre showcases an array of operatic and theatrical productions. With its charming architecture and cultural significance, it provides a captivating entertainment experience in the heart of the city.

What can I see and do near Princes Street?
Scotch Whisky Experience, National Museum of Scotland, and Surgeon's Hall feature a variety of fascinating exhibits to see while you're in town. Sights like Edinburgh Castle, Royal Mile, and Castlehill are must-sees while exploring the area. You can watch performances at Usher Hall, Festival Theatre, and Edinburgh Playhouse Theatre if you're interested in local theater.
